Hey team — handing off the Vramscope GPU memory profiler to support. It's mostly self-serve: traces land in the Oakmire dashboard, and leaks show up as red sawtooth patterns. If a customer's agent stops uploading, restart it with the bundled script. Should the profiler's encrypted config store prompt you on first unlock, use the recovery passphrase below.

strongbox words: oliael-gilax-lamael

## Session Handling — PickPath Optimizer

If you're on call for PickPath (the pick-list optimizer for the Dunmere warehouses), sessions are the usual suspect. The optimizer keeps a short-lived session per picker device; when it expires mid-route, routes silently fall back to naive aisle ordering. Check the session pool via the `/admin/sessions` endpoint before restarting anything — restarts drop all active routes. To poke the admin API from the jump box, you'll need to authenticate. Use the bearer token below:

session JWT of yaguf-tahop = eyJhbGciOiJIUzI1NiIsInR5cCI6IkpXVCJ9.eyJzdWIiOiIIvtUmFqQ_4In0.rjsW2NuF59R8

## Cold starts — Quillhop handlers

Cold starts on the Quillhop platform average 1.8s; p99 spikes during Monday batch. Mitigations: pre-warm pool of six, trimmed dependency tree, lazy-loading the Fenwick parser. Do not add init-time network calls — that's what caused the Barleyton incident. Warm-pool config lives in the ops vault; access requires the on-call rotation key. To unlock the vault during the sync demo, use the recovery passphrase below.

recovery phrase for yahap-faduf: sorion-kasath-briath-gorius-ulaael-zorvan-aldiel-quenwyn-casdor-framir-julwyn-novvan-zorox